Armed Banditry: Again, Police Reconcile Warring Parties in Zamfara

In continuation with effort to find a lasting solution to the security challenges that bedevilled Zamfara for over a decade, the Commissioner of Police Zamfara State Command CP Usman Nagogo psc+, along with other service chiefs opened the new year with a peace building meeting held at the palace of Emir of Shinkafi.

The meeting is a follow up to series of peace building engagement already started under the leadership of the Commissioner of police CP Usman Nagogo psc + in an effort to sustain the relative peace in the state.

The interaction that was attended by the two warring parties as well as other stakeholders was to enable the participants to voice out their complaint/grievances for a harmonious resolution that will address issues of farmers/herders conflict, Banditry, Kidnapping, attacks and reprisal attack and other related crimes that can lead to unwarranted loss of life and property.

In his remarks, the Commissioner of Police, CP Usman Nagogo who presided over the meeting highlighted the successes achieved as a result of the peace process which include the return of peace and 90 percent reduction of criminal activities that consumed the lives of innocent persons for years. The CP called on all the warring parties in the Emirate to accept the ongoing peace process wholeheartedly and also should not allow themselves to be used by some unpatriotic politicians. He encouraged them to continue to be law abiding and ensure they channel their complaint and other grievances through an appropriate authority for redress. The CP assures the gathering that, sincerity, commitment and Justice are the guiding principles of the peace committee. He thanks the Emir for his continued support and cooperation to the peace initiative.

In his welcome address, the Emir of Shinkafi Alhaji Mohammed Makwashe Isah MFR, commended the Commissioner of Police and other service chiefs for their effort to restore lasting peace in Zamfara state. He promised the CP of his Emirate’s continued collaboration and assistance to the ongoing effort of ensuring peace in the state.

During the meeting, all the warring parties were given equal opportunity to voice out their grievances. To this end, farmers who spoke at the meeting narrated how Fulani herdsmen encroached their farm lands and destroyed farm product. The issue was extensively deliberated, and all the warring group have unanimously resolved to leave in peace with one another for social and economic growth of the area and the state in general.

The special adviser to the Governor on Peace and reconciliation, Alhaji Abdulrahman Bala shinkafi thanked the security agencies for their effort to ensure peace in Zamfara and called on the people of Shinkafi to cooperate with government and security agencies.

Those attended the meeting include the Brigade Commander, 1 Brigade Gusau, Brigadier General OM Bello, Director SS, Alhaji MT Wakili and Commandant Civil Defence among others.

The same peace building interaction will be sustained in due course.
